![]() If it's not already selected, select the project that you're creating credentials for.Open the Google Cloud Platform Console Credentials page.To generate these credentials, or to view the email address and public keys that you've already generated, do the following: This type of application needs to prove its own identity, but it does not need a user to authorize requests.įor example, if your project employs server-to-server interactions such as those between a web application and Google Cloud Storage, then you need a private key and other service account credentials. Public and internal applicationsĪ service account is used in an application that calls APIs on behalf of an application that does not access user information. You'll receive more information at the contact email you provided.įor more information about user authentication, see the OAuth 2.0 documentation. Your last approved consent screen is still in use. Failed verification: your OAuth consent screen didn't pass the verification.Published: your OAuth consent screen passed the verification and your project is verified.Being verified: an OAuth developer verification is in progress.For information about when verification is required, see the FAQ "When does my app have to be verified by Google?". ![]() To start the verification process, click Submit for Verification. Needs Verification: an OAuth developer verification is needed.Not Published: your OAuth consent screen is not published and verification is not required for use.When a project goes through verification, the current status displays under Verification status: Note: The consent screen settings within the console are set at the project level, so the information that you specify on the Consent screen page applies across the entire project. Add scopes justification, a contact email address, and any other information that can help the team with verification, then click Submit.A Verification required window displays.When you're finished adding details to the OAuth consent screen, click Submit for verification.You must select all scopes used by the project.To select scopes for registration, you need to enable the API, like Drive or Gmail, from APIs & Services > API Library.Sensitive scopes display a lock icon next to the API name. On the dialog that appears, select the scopes your project uses.Add required information like a product name and support email address.Go to the Google API Console OAuth consent screen page. ![]() To set up your project's consent screen and request verification: To remove the unverified app screen, you can request OAuth developer verification by our team when you complete the Google API Console OAuth consent screen page. If your application uses sensitive scopes without verification, the unverified app screen displays before the consent screen for users who are outside of your G Suite organization. For more information about the verification process, see the OAuth Application Verification FAQ. Learn more about public versus internal applications below. Google verifies public applications that use OAuth 2.0 and meet one or more of the verification criteria. When you use OAuth 2.0 for authentication, your users are authenticated after they agree to terms that are presented to them on a user consent screen. To delete a client ID, go to the Credentials page, check the box next to the ID, and then click Delete. (The following procedure explains how to set up the Consent screen.) You won't be prompted to configure the consent screen after you do it the first time.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|